Albemarle soars on gold-price hike

Soaring gold prices and falling interest rates saw the UK's largest pawnbroker Albemarle & Bond produce a surge in profits last year.

The firm's new chairman Greville Nicholls now plans to expand from the current 115 shops.

He said: "We are now actively pursuing opportunities to add new stores and at the same time we continue to focus on improving customer service, extending our range of services and exploring new routes to market." In the past year Albemarle & Bond started offering to buy gold directly from its customers as well as allowing them to pawn it.

This helped to drive extra business and contributed £1.4 million to profits which grew by 42% to a total of £14.6 million in the year to end-June.

At the same time sales of new and secondhand jewellery grew by 3% which Nicholls described as "bucking the wider trends of retail sales".

Nicholls added: "We have made a very strong start to the new year building on the trend of our successful second half.

"We believe demand for small, competitive and flexible loans will remain strong and that we have in place the right team, store portfolio and expertise to take advantage of this opportunity."

Revenues rose 19% to £55.5 million and the board's confidence in the coming year is reflected in its 44% rise in the final dividend to 6.5p.
